Title
Performance evaluation of RS encoded TCM-8PSK in the presence of interference [satellite communication]

Abstract
The effects of adjacent channel interference (ACI) and cochannel interference (CCI) on a Reed-Solomon/trellis coded modulation (RS/TCM) concatenated system with quadrature phase-shift keying (QPSK) as the interference source are examined. All results are obtained using direct simulation by computer. The system is examined in both an AWGN (additive white Gaussian noise) channel and a Rician fading channel, assuming an L -band carrier. The inner code of the RS/TCM system is rate 2/3, 4-state TCM and the outer code is a rate 56/63 RS code. It is shown that in all cases the gain of the RS/TCM system (over QPSK) increases as the interference increases. Specifically, for the fading channel with a bit error rate of 10-4, RS/TCM showed a gain of about 10.5 dB under ACI with a channel separation of 2.0/T s, where T s is the symbol duration, and an SIR (signal to interference ratio) of -2 dB. For CCI, the gain was about 6.5 dB with an SIR of 5 dB
